The Used Uniform Sale is coming up on Monday, May 10th from 2:00-3:30. We have a new system for “exchanging” uniforms and some new uniform guidelines. Please keep the following in mind when buying uniforms and shoes for next year:

  • Beginning in the 2010-11 school year, all uniform jumper and skirt lengths must be no more than 1” above the middle of the knee. We understand students grow during the year and will take that into consideration.
  • Skorts will no longer be sold. If you currently own skorts or get some at the exchange, they must be no more than one inch above the knee.
  • Shoes must be enclosed. No high tops are allowed.

Please keep in mind that it is illegal to talk on cell phones in school zones. Several parents drive through drop off and pick up on cell phones. It is not safe for our children!
When picking up your children in the afternoon, do not block the lane at the south end of the Ministry Center. Please park in designated areas. Parking in that area blocks buses and cars from entering the parking lot causing a safety hazard.
Additionally, we occasionally do not have a second teacher at the west end of the church parking lot near the rectory driveway. This does not mean cars may leave early or drive up into the lot while students are dismissing. If the teacher on duty asks you to stop, please do so. Children are much more distracted at this time of the year and may not see a moving car. Our dismissal routine goes very quickly. Please be patient.
